THE PEACE OF EUROPE.
Beblin, October 4.
Signor Crispe, the Italian Premier, m an interview with a newspaper reporter at Frankfort, declared that the desire of his Government was to maintain peace and European equilibrium, and Italy had therefore joined the Austro-German Alliance. He expressed his fear that Russia would advance upon Stamboul, and declared that Italy could not permit the Levant to be a Russian lake.
